Transaction d64d31ff0756017c81185b91e537543e34d0a2cda7ddf1600bb1d89284f6785e
1 Input
2 Outputs
- d64d31ff0756017c81185b91e537543e34d0a2cda7ddf1600bb1d89284f6785e:0
- d64d31ff0756017c81185b91e537543e34d0a2cda7ddf1600bb1d89284f6785e:1
value 159682000
address 12hpuS1Q3n2wBx3cyLtFcf2SyoSmuhV3WQ
value 5428281771
address 1FAApUpBaPHk2fAaS65VemvMQ6fvKQ76Rc